This work illustrates how substituting natural gas with hydrogen as fuel in the reheating furnace will influence the oxide scale formation on the steel surface. Thermogravimetric analysis and characterization techniques are used to investigate oxidation behavior and the formation of oxide phases.

Using Thermodynamics and Microstructure to Mitigate Overfitting in Pellet Reduction Models
A in time and space discretized, thermodynamically sound model for direct reduction of iron oxide pellets is described. The number of fitting parameters is drastically reduced compared to existing models.
